Don't want to start a huge argument, but there might be something to this new Power Service gold fuel treatment after all.
Have used it on two full tanks now, and while these observations are only anecdotal without data to back them up, Ive noticed a few things.
1) Engine is running smoother than at any time since I bought the truck last Feb.
2) Acceleration has seemed to have returned. It isnt a total disappointment off the line any more. Not using as much pedal to get up to speed.
3) MPG has remained steady, even with winter fuel. (MPG in this truck is very poor anyway, but it hasnt gotten worse due to winter fuel.)
4) I have only noticed one regen, on the first tankful. I have not noticed one yet on this second tank, and they are very noticeable on this truck.
Again, its all just anecdotal, but IMO it hasn't been money-thrown-away, either. I'll keep using it for as long as I keep the truck.
